Nayara includes a variety of excursions and activities designed to provide an immersive experience of Easter Island’s unique landscape and culture. Here are some of the highlights:
Rano Raraku Quarry – Visit the volcanic crater where the island’s moai statues were carved, with hundreds of partially completed figures still scattered across the slopes.
Ahu Tongariki Sunrise – Watch the sun rise behind the island’s largest ceremonial platform, where fifteen restored moai stand facing inland.
Rano Kau and Orongo – Explore the dramatic crater of Rano Kau and the nearby ceremonial village of Orongo, centre of the historic Birdman competition.
Anakena Beach and Ahu Nau Nau – Discover the island’s most beautiful beach, overlooked by a row of well-preserved moai on a restored ceremonial platform.
Petroglyphs and Coastal Walks – Walk along the island’s rugged coastline to see ancient rock carvings and archaeological remains linked to early Rapa Nui culture.
Cultural Encounters – Learn about the island’s traditions through storytelling, history and insights into the beliefs that shaped the creation of the moai.
To get to Nayara Easter Island, you will first need to fly into Santiago Airport. From there, there is one flight a day to Easter Island (usually in the morning) and the duration is 5 hours 40 minutes. On arrival, you will be collected from the airport and taken to the lodge, located approximately 15 minutes’ drive away.

The sustainability approach at Nayara Hangaroa on Easter Island focuses on protecting the fragile ecosystem of Rapa Nui while supporting the local community and preserving cultural heritage.
Sustainable architecture: The hotel’s curved buildings and green roofs are inspired by traditional Rapa Nui design and the ceremonial village of Orongo. Natural materials such as volcanic stone, clay and local wood help the buildings blend into the island’s landscape.
Renewable energy: Solar panels and other renewable energy systems help generate electricity and reduce the resort’s environmental impact.
Water conservation: A wastewater treatment system allows greywater to be recycled for irrigation, helping protect the island’s limited freshwater resources.
Waste management: Recycling programmes and environmental initiatives, including coastal clean-ups, aim to minimise waste and protect the surrounding environment.
Local sourcing: Restaurants prioritise seasonal produce from local farmers and suppliers, supporting the island’s economy and reducing transport impact.
Community engagement: Many staff, guides and artisans come from the Rapa Nui community, and the hotel supports cultural preservation, education and local employment.
